Abstract :
This term-paper discusses about the theme of a movie script. Two approaches, intrinsic and extrinsic approaches, are applied to analyze this movie script. The concepts that is applied to analyze through intrinsic approach consists of characterization by using showing and telling methods, plot and setting. The concept to analyze through extrinsic approach is obsession and self- categorization. This research explains about the reflection of obsession and self- categorization in one character, Ingrid Thorburn, as well as its relation to other intrinsic elements. In this research, Ingrid Goes West movie script is the primary sources and supported by some of relevant theories, concepts, and definitions which as secondary sources.
